I'm trying to plot a matrix that's returned from a function. The size of the matrix is 3xN, N is accepted with input. This is what I'm trying to get to work:
for i = 1:length(T(1,:))
plot(T(:,i));
legend([ num2str(i-1) '. Generation']);
end
but the legend is assigned only to the plot of the first column of the matrix for i's max value. Is it possible to get it to work properly? MATLAB_ddvQVSBkhw.png

Your loop is continuously overwriting the legend and only including the most recently plotted line. You actually don't need a loop at all.
T = randi(10,3,5); % fake data
plot(T)
legendStr = compose('%d Generation',(1:size(T,2))-1);
legend(legendStr)
If, for whatever reason, you prefer to produce the plot within a loop, here is the correct way to do that.
T = randi(10,3,5); % fake data
axes()
hold on
for i = 1:size(T,2)
plot(T(:,i),'DisplayName', sprintf('%d Generation',i-1));
end
legend() % no need for inputs since we used DisplayName
